Cinnamon
What is Cinnamon
Cinnamon is a natural spice derived from the inner bark of trees from the Cinnamomum genus. It is widely used across the world as a flavouring ingredient in food, beverages, and health products.
Indonesia is one of the largest producers of Cassia cinnamon (Cinnamomum burmannii), known for its strong aroma, sweet-spicy taste, and high oil content. Among all regions, Kerinci (Sumatra) is globally recognized as one of the best sources of premium-quality cinnamon.
Indonesian Cinnamon Heritage
Indonesia has a long history in the global spice trade, and cinnamon has been one of its most important commodities. For generations, farmers in regions have cultivated cinnamon using traditional methods combined with modern post-harvest processing.
This combination results in cinnamon that is:
- Rich in essential oil
- Naturally processed
- Traceable to origin
- Highly demanded in international markets

Quick Spec:
Product Name: Cinnamon (Cassia – Cinnamomum burmannii)
Origin: Jambi, Sumatra Island, Indonesia
Type: Organic / Natural
Form: Sticks / Powder
Moisture Content: Max. 10–12%
Oil Content: High (1.5% – 4% depending on grade)
Colour: Reddish brown
Aroma: Strong, sweet-spicy
Purity: 98% – 99%
Processing: Sun-dried / Machine cleaned
Packaging: PP Bag / Craft Paper / Vacuum Pack
Shelf Life: 24 months
Certifications: Organic, HACCP, etc.
